* Increase Managerial Skill Sets - The training programs also help to enhance managerial skill sets and develop new ones. New managers are usually taught how to motivate and inspire subordinates through various means such as speeches, humor and stories. They are also taught how to plan effective work schedules and how to handle workplace issues such as conflict resolution. They are also taught how to delegate tasks and how to select the appropriate staff members for different jobs within an organization. The professional New Manager Training programs equip new managers with new ways of problem solving and help them deal with high energy and aggressive individuals in the workplace.
